What is a learning and development manager?

A learning and development manager builds training programs for employees within a business or organization. This training focuses on helping employees understand and work towards the organization’s goals. A learning and development manager may also work with the training and development staff to create instructional videos, schedule and develop in-class lectures, and create online learning environments.

What does a learning and development manager do?

A Learning and Development Manager is responsible for designing, implementing, and overseeing training programs within an organization. They assess training needs, develop educational materials, and coordinate workshops or courses to support employee growth and organizational goals. Their role often involves collaborating with department heads, evaluating the effectiveness of training initiatives, and ensuring that employees have the skills and knowledge needed to excel in their roles.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a learning and development manager?

To thrive as a Learning and Development Manager, you need expertise in instructional design, adult learning theory, and organizational development, usually backed by a relevant degree or HR certification. Familiarity with learning management systems (LMS), e-learning authoring tools, and assessment platforms is typically required. Exceptional communication, leadership, and analytical skills help you engage stakeholders and tailor programs to organizational needs. These capabilities ensure effective talent development, improved employee performance, and support for overall business goals.

How does a learning and development manager typically collaborate with other departments to assess and address training needs?

Learning and Development Managers work closely with department heads and team leaders to identify skill gaps and align training programs with business goals. They often conduct needs assessments through surveys, interviews, and performance data analysis, then design tailored learning interventions. Regular collaboration ensures training initiatives remain relevant and have measurable impact, and managers may also coordinate with HR to track progress and gather feedback for continuous improvement.

What is the difference between Learning And Development Manager vs Training Coordinator?

AspectLearning And Development ManagerTraining Coordinator
CredentialsBachelor's degree, often certifications in L&D or HRHigh school diploma or equivalent, some roles prefer certifications
Work EnvironmentStrategic planning, overseeing programs, managementOrganizing and delivering training sessions, administrative tasks
Employer & Industry UsageCorporate, educational, nonprofit sectorsCorporate, healthcare, retail sectors

The Learning And Development Manager focuses on designing, implementing, and overseeing training strategies at a strategic level, while the Training Coordinator handles the logistics and delivery of training sessions. Both roles require strong communication skills, but the manager's role is more strategic and managerial, whereas the coordinator's role is more operational and execution-focused.

Job description


The Nursing Professional Development Generalist plans and develops appropriate training, utilizing behavioral objectives, lesson plans, and testing methodology in order to ensure that the organization's personnel receive the necessary education in order to perform their duties.
Responsibilities
  1. Education/Training Program
    1. Provides introductory education and training to all new employees so they may perform their jobs, as well as promoting a positive work environment.
    2. Develops continuing education for the staff in an effort to enhance the quality of care within the organization.
    3. Plans and coordinates training activities utilizing educational processes that incorporate adult learning principles.
    4. Develops and designs appropriate behavioral objectives, lesson plans, teaching tools, training schedules, testing methodology and evaluation tools in order to ensure personnel receive appropriate training for their level of expertise.
    5. Develops self-study modules to be utilized for orientation as well as yearly competencies.
    6. Modifies education programs, as needed, based on evaluation data.
  2. Quality
    1. Develops programs, processes and documentation systems to maintain accreditation status as a provider and sponsor of high quality nursing continuing education activities.
    2. Maintains appropriate documentation of educational records and statistics in order to ensure continued accreditation as a provider of continuing education.
    3. Develops and evaluates competency based performance criteria based on the goals of each department and the organization as a whole.
    4. Promotes the quality and efficiency of his/her own performance by remaining current with the latest trends in healthcare. Participates in job-related seminars, workshops, conferences and affiliations with professional organizations.
  3. Collaboration & Partnership
    1. Promotes and maintains effective communications with all departments within the organization.
    2. Assists staff in identifying their learning needs and planning learning activities to meet those needs based on technical skills, interpersonal relations skills, and critical thinking skills.
  4. Other Duties as Assigned
    1. Performs other duties as assigned or requested.

Qualifications
Experience - Minimum of four (4) years of recent clinical experience providing direct bedside patient care in an acute care Medical-Surgical hospital setting.
Education - Bachelor's degree of nursing; Master's degree preferred
Special Skills - Good oral & written Communication, interpersonal, critical thinking, organizational, time management & public speaking skills. Proficient in Microsoft Office systems.
Licensure - Current and unrestricted RN license by the Louisiana State Board of Nursing and BLS Certification. If working in specialty area such as ICU, ER, or Surgical Services, must have certification in the area of specialty.
